Around 12–13 August 2026, Ukraine's Air Force stopped publicly publishing figures on Russian ballistic missile interceptions, drawing domestic and international attention. Simultaneously, President Zelensky publicly renewed his appeal for US Patriot air-defence systems, arguing that a fraction of US inventory could neutralise Russia's entire ballistic missile arsenal.
